Vue.js 考试通常会涉及到以下几个方面:1、基础知识,2、核心概念,3、项目应用,4、性能优化。首先,基础知识包括Vue实例、模板语法、计算属性和侦听器等。 其次,核心概念涵盖组件、路由、状态管理等。 再次,项目应用考察你在实际项目中如何使用Vue,包括项目结构、工具链等。 最后,性能优化则包括懒加载、优化渲染、减少重绘等方面的内容。
一、基础知识
在Vue.js的考试中,基础知识是非常重要的考察部分,包括以下内容:
- Vue实例:了解Vue实例的创建和生命周期。
- 模板语法:掌握模板语法,包括插值、指令(如v-bind、v-for、v-if等)。
- 计算属性和侦听器:理解计算属性和侦听器的使用场景和实现方式。
- 事件处理:掌握事件处理方法,包括事件绑定和事件修饰符。
这些基础知识是Vue.js的核心,确保你能够顺利进行后续的项目开发。
二、核心概念
Vue.js的核心概念也是考试的重点,主要包括:
- 组件:组件是Vue.js的基本构建块,了解如何创建、使用和组合组件。
- 路由:掌握Vue Router的使用,包括路由配置、动态路由、嵌套路由等。
- 状态管理:理解Vuex的基本概念和使用方法,包括状态、getter、mutation、action等。
- 生命周期钩子:熟悉各个生命周期钩子的触发时机和应用场景。
这些核心概念是Vue.js的高级用法,能够帮助你更好地构建复杂的应用。
三、项目应用
在实际项目中,Vue.js的应用是考试的重要考察内容,主要包括:
- 项目结构:了解Vue项目的基本结构,包括src、components、assets等目录。
- 工具链:掌握Vue CLI的使用,能够创建、配置和管理Vue项目。
- 模块化开发:理解如何进行模块化开发,使用Vue的单文件组件。
- 测试:掌握Vue.js的测试方法,包括单元测试和端到端测试。
这些项目应用的知识能够帮助你在实际工作中更好地使用Vue.js进行开发。
四、性能优化
性能优化是Vue.js考试的高级内容,主要包括:
- 懒加载:了解如何使用Vue的懒加载技术,优化首屏加载时间。
- 优化渲染:掌握优化渲染的方法,包括使用key属性、避免不必要的重绘等。
- 减少重绘:理解如何通过优化数据绑定和事件处理来减少重绘次数。
- 工具使用:熟悉Vue Devtools等性能调试工具的使用。
这些性能优化的知识能够帮助你构建高性能的Vue.js应用。
总结
综上所述,Vue.js考试主要考察基础知识、核心概念、项目应用和性能优化四个方面。通过系统地学习和掌握这些内容,你能够更好地理解和应用Vue.js进行开发。同时,建议你在学习过程中多进行实际项目的练习,不断提高自己的实战能力。最后,保持对新技术和最佳实践的关注,持续优化和提升自己的开发水平。
相关问答FAQs:
1. Vue如何学习和考察?
学习Vue首先需要掌握HTML、CSS和JavaScript的基础知识。然后,可以通过阅读Vue官方文档、参考教程和书籍来学习Vue的概念和用法。在学习过程中,可以通过实践来加深对Vue的理解,例如开发小型项目或参与开源项目。
在考察Vue的时候,通常会遇到以下几种方式:
- 理论考察:面试官可能会问一些关于Vue的概念、生命周期、指令、组件等方面的问题。因此,熟悉Vue的核心概念和常用API是非常重要的。
- 代码实践:面试官可能会要求你编写一些Vue的代码片段或解决一些实际问题。因此,熟悉Vue的语法和常用模块(如Vue Router和Vuex)是必不可少的。
- 项目经验:面试官可能会询问你在实际项目中使用Vue的经验。因此,准备一些实际项目的案例,能够清晰地表达你在项目中使用Vue的能力和经验。
2. 如何提高Vue的考试成绩?
要提高Vue的考试成绩,首先要全面掌握Vue的核心概念和常用API。熟悉Vue的生命周期、指令、组件等方面的知识,并能够灵活运用到实际项目中。
其次,要多加练习。通过编写小型项目或参与开源项目,提高对Vue的实际应用能力。在练习的过程中,不仅可以加深对Vue的理解,还可以遇到一些实际问题,从而提升解决问题的能力。
此外,阅读Vue的官方文档、参考教程和书籍是提高考试成绩的有效途径。官方文档详细介绍了Vue的各个方面,教程和书籍则提供了更多的实例和案例,能够帮助你更好地理解和掌握Vue。
最后,要多与他人交流和讨论。参加技术交流会议、加入开发者社区或组织学习小组,与其他Vue开发者交流经验和技巧,相互学习和提高。
3. Vue考试中常见的问题有哪些?
在Vue的考试中,常见的问题包括:
- Vue的生命周期有哪些?每个生命周期的作用是什么?
- 什么是Vue组件?如何定义和使用Vue组件?
- Vue的指令有哪些?v-bind和v-model的作用分别是什么?
- Vue Router是什么?如何配置和使用Vue Router?
- Vuex是什么?如何在Vue项目中使用Vuex进行状态管理?
- Vue中的computed和watch有什么区别?分别适用于什么场景?
- 如何在Vue中进行数据的双向绑定?
- Vue中的keep-alive组件有什么作用?
- 如何在Vue中实现异步请求?
- Vue的响应式原理是什么?如何实现数据的双向绑定?
以上只是一些常见的问题,实际考察中可能会有更多的问题。因此,在考试前要对Vue的核心概念和常用API进行全面复习,做好充分的准备。同时,要注重实践和理解,不仅要掌握Vue的语法和用法,还要能够灵活应用到实际项目中。
文章标题:vue如何考,发布者:飞飞,转载请注明出处:https://worktile.com/kb/p/3662070